Leafs Fans Seem to be Handling Game 7 Defeat Really Well (VIDEO)

Published May 15, 2022 at 9:52
BY JON
Spoiler Alert: Leafs fans are not actually handling the defeat well.

But after another year of heartbreak & misery, fans of hockey's grandest organization are nearing a breaking point. Rather than take out their frustrations on their pillows or, I don't know, throwing axes at targets on the wall, Maple Leaf fans have taken it upon themselves to fist-fight one another:


This borders on sad if it weren't so underlyingly funny. The context. The history. The predictability. It's just so...*chef's kiss*. However, at some point this trope has to end. Just not in 2022.

This reminds me of the scene in Happy Gilmore when, instead of assaulting the guy heckling him, Gilmore throws down with the lovable Bob Barker:


Predictably, the conjecture over what comes next is already in full bloom. Change of GM? Head Coach? Trade a star forward? Whatever they do, they'd better get it right. Admittedly, the Leafs drew a very poor hand playing the b2b Stanley Cup champions in Round 1; the Wild Card format is objectively not good. But the team can either make excuses or make it happen.
